Haystack, NM vs Twin Lakes, NM
The cost of living difference between Haystack, NM and Twin Lakes, NM is dramatic. Twin Lakes is 58.5% cheaper than Haystack, a gap that translates to thousands of dollars per year in household expenses. Haystack has a cost index of 81 while Twin Lakes sits at 51, making this one of the more striking comparisons on our site. Relocating between these cities would require a serious reassessment of budget and lifestyle expectations.
When it comes to buying, median home values in Haystack are $109,300 compared to $56,000 in Twin Lakes, a 95% gap.
Median household income in Haystack is $19,074 compared to $22,917 in Twin Lakes (-16.8%). Twin Lakes offers a double advantage: higher earnings combined with a lower cost of living, giving residents significantly more purchasing power.
